An early 20th century German sterling silver and enamel cigarette case, import marks for Birmingham 1908 by Steinhart and Co

An early 20th century German sterling silver and enamel cigarette case, import marks for Birmingham 1908 by Steinhart and Co

Of rectangular form with rounded edges. The front with painted enamel scene of jockey riding his galloping horse to one corner, the other corner with applied unmarked gold badge of Royal FIeld Artllery. With push button release. The interior inscribed 'L.T C.C. FAILES, R.F.A'

Length - 9.5 cm / 3.7 inches

Weight - 143 grams / 4.6 ozt

Estimated at £500 - £800
